Gosh Jim. You didn't do your post justice saying it was a university hon. This link explains it better and makes a lot of sense. It's a wonderful thing they are doing, at least in writing. I love the sponsorship program as well.

SkyPower will also construct a US $50 million world-class solar and environmental research centre in Panama dedicated to the advancement of solar photovoltaic (PV) innovation as well as advanced research and innovation in environmental sciences.
